Job description

An emerging company that is building a purpose-driven digital banking app is looking for an Android Engineer. The developer will be responsible for leading the development of end-to-end mobile experiences. The FinTech company helps users to make smart financial decisions and put their money where their values are. This is a  great opportunity for developers who are eager to work in a fast-paced startup environment.

 

Job Responsibilities:

  • Work alongside project managers and major stakeholders to understand application requirements
  • Understand and prioritize client recommended feature requests
  • Script reliable, scalable, testable, and clean codes for Android apps
  • Develop complex features and work with APIs and databases
  • Work on testing, debugging, and updating applications while monitoring their performance
  • Work closely with back-end developers and QA for ensuring enhanced scalability and efficiency of applications
  • Contribute to the development of workflows and project schedules
  • Stay true to the current standards of Android development technology and suggest improvements

Job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s/Master’s degree in Engineering, Computer Science (or equivalent experience)
  • At least 3+ years of relevant experience as an Android developer
  • 3+ years of experience with mobile app development using Kotlin, Java, and Android SDK
  • At least 3 years of experience perceiving codes from Figma designs, wireframes, and prototypes
  • Knowledge of publishing applications on the Google PlayStore
  • Well-versed with Android SDK concepts such as views, layouts, action bars, storing data, accessing data, view groups, and others
  • Deep understanding of Android app architecture, UI, Android Studio, and Android NDK
  • Strong knowledge of database management systems, data structures, and design patterns
  • Fluent in English to communicate efficiently with team members and stakeholder
